To prevent the Enron and WorldCom debacles, directors, executives, and professional Accountants could have prioritized transparency and ethical financial reporting. Implementing strict adherence to accounting standards and internal controls would have helped ensure accurate financial disclosures. Additionally, fostering a corporate culture that encouraged whistleblowing and accountability would have mitigated fraudulent practices. Regular independent audits and oversight by the board could have further deterred unethical behavior.

Can an ex be prevented from selling assets?

Yes, an ex can potentially be prevented from selling assets if there are legal agreements in place, such as a divorce decree or a court order, that restrict their ability to do so. Additionally, if the assets are jointly owned, both parties typically must consent to any sale. If there are concerns about asset dissipation, one may seek a temporary restraining order from the court. However, the specific circumstances and applicable laws will vary, so consulting with a legal professional is advisable.


What is backpay?

Backpay is a withheld payment for work which has already been completed, or which could have been completed had the employee not been prevented from doing so.

How can depreciation of physical resources be prevented?

Depreciation of physical resources can be mitigated through regular maintenance and timely repairs, which help extend the lifespan of equipment and facilities. Implementing a preventive maintenance schedule allows for early detection of wear and tear, reducing the likelihood of costly breakdowns. Additionally, investing in quality materials and technologies can enhance durability, while employee training on proper usage can further minimize damage. Lastly, regular assessments and upgrades can keep resources aligned with current standards and operational needs.

Why do AC lines freeze up and how can this issue be prevented?

AC lines freeze up when there is a lack of proper airflow or when the refrigerant levels are too low. This can be prevented by ensuring proper airflow around the unit, changing air filters regularly, and having the system inspected and maintained by a professional regularly.
